The Role

The successful Site Engineer will be responsible for providing engineering and technical support across multiple sites, ensuring projects are delivered safely, accurately, and efficiently.

Key Responsibilities

Setting out and surveying works on site

Supervising site activities and monitoring progress

Preparing and maintaining accurate as-built drawings

Assisting with tender preparation and technical submissions

Liaising with clients, subcontractors, and statutory bodies

Supporting the preparation of job instructions, toolbox talks, and RAMS

Promoting and maintaining a strong health and safety culture

Assisting with material requisitions and procurement

Providing progress updates to senior management

Supporting the commercial team with measurement and valuation of works
